Characteristics of Focal Gamma Zone Parapapillary Atrophy

Focal γPPA was differentiated from conventional γPPA by older age and shorter AXL. Further, focal γPPA was frequently accompanied by focal LC defects. Longitudinal studies elucidating whether focal LC defects and focal γPPA share common pathogenesis are warranted.
